A rare astronomical event will take place Tuesday evening: The planet Venus will pass between Earth and the sun, appearing as a small black dot moving across the sun’s bright disk. It’s known as the transit of Venus, and it won’t happen again for more than 100 years.

This is your last chance to see a transit of Venus — it won’t happen again until 2117. University of Missouri-St. Louis astrophysicist Erika Gibb says even though Venus passes between Earth and the sun every year and a half or so, its orbit is tilted relative to ours, making a perfect alignment rare.

“Most of the time it misses — it either passes above the sun or below the sun,” she says.

In the 17th and 18th centuries, the transit played a key role in the history of astronomy. Gibb says scientists used it to figure out the size of the solar system. Astronomers had people in different parts of the world time when the transit began and ended.

“Then they could use triangulation techniques to figure out what the actual distance between Earth and the sun, and Earth and Venus were,” Gibb says.

This transit of Venus will be visible from all over the U.S. in the hours before sunset.
